Advantages of Non-VoIP Numbers for Businesses

Non-VoIP phone numbers can offer a variety of advantages for enterprises of all dimensions. Unlike VoIP, which relies on the internet for calls, traditional non-VoIP lines utilize dedicated telephone infrastructure. This ensures a more dependable connection, mainly in areas with restricted internet access.

Moreover, non-VoIP numbers often deliver clearer call audio. This is important for businesses that rely on clear and concise dialogue with their patrons.

Another advantage of non-VoIP numbers is their ease of use. Setting up and managing these lines can be faster than VoIP systems, which often require specialized knowledge.
